26 Kisses by Anna Michels

Publisher: Simon Pulse
On Sale Date: May 24th 2016
Pages: 304
Age Range: Young Adult

Veda's summer is going different from the start; her boyfriend Mark breaks up with her. The first few days after the breakup she feels heartbroken and humiliated. But then her friend Mel inspires her to a challenge for the summer; to kiss 26 boys, starting with their names from A to Z, and use this to forget Mark.

From the top of the Ferris wheel at her hometown carnival to the sandy dunes of Lake Michigan, Veda takes every opportunity she can to add kisses (and boys) to her list, and soon the breakup doesn’t sting quite as much. But just when Veda thinks she has the whole kissing thing figured out, she meets someone who turns her world upside down; Killian.  Veda doesn't plan for her developing feelings for him, and she'll have to decide if she is ready for a new relationship.

This book is so CUTE! This is teen romance at its best! Although the ''Kiss 26 guys'' is a little odd and naive at some points, it was highly entertaining and as a reader you just can't help to love main character Veda.  Her friend Mel was nice, but sometimes I just didn't understand her meanings. In the end she was just a little odd. when she tells Veda more or less to take the challenge not so serious. I really appreciated how the relationship between Veda and Killian starts off as a friendship and then an attraction develops. He was just very cute and was just the guy Veda needs after her breakup with Mark. The family dynamics were very realist. Veda is struggling to accept her dad's new wife.

Overall, 26 Kisses is a fun contemporary YA, perfect for fans of Kasie West and Stephanie Perkins!
